A trypsin inhibitor (TI) is a protein and a type of serine protease inhibitor (serpin) that reduces the biological activity of trypsin by controlling the activation and catalytic reactions of proteins.


The driving factors for the use of trypsin inhibitor include:


1.zyme Inhibition: Trypsin inhibitor is natural compound that specifically inhibits the activity ofypsin, a protease enzyme. This inhibition helps prevent trypsin from degrading proteins of interest in various biochemical and biological assays.


2. Sample Protection: Trypsin inhibitor is used to protect proteins in samples during experimental procedures that involve trypsin. Adding trypsin inhibitor to a sample prevents trypsin from cleaving and degrading the proteins, ensuring their stability and integrity.


3. Protein Purification: Trypsin inhibitor is commonly used in protein purification processes to prevent degradation of the target protein by trypsin. It acts as a protective agent during purification steps, ensuring the target protein remains intact and suitable for further analysis.


4. Protease Inhibition Assays: Trypsin inhibitor is a commonly used positive control in protease inhibition assays. Its ability to specifically inhibit trypsin activity makes it a valuable tool for testing the inhibitory activity of other protease inhibitors or compounds under investigation.


5. Enzyme Kinetics Studies: Trypsin inhibitor is employed in enzyme kinetics studies to investigate the mechanism of trypsin inhibition and to study the kinetics of enzyme-substrate interactions. It helps researchers gain insights into enzyme activity and assess the effectiveness of trypsin inhibitors.


6. Research Relevance: Given the importance of trypsin and its role in various biological processes, trypsin inhibitors are widely used in research to study the functions, regulation, and implications of trypsin activity. They are particularly relevant in areas such as digestion, inflammation, blood coagulation, and tissue remodeling.


7. Compatibility in Cell Culture: Trypsin inhibitor can be employed in cell culture to prevent trypsin-induced cell detachment. It helps maintain the integrity and viability of cells by inhibiting the activity of trypsin during cell passaging or subculturing.


8. Availability and Convenience: Trypsin inhibitor is readily available commercially, making it easily accessible for researchers. Its convenience and ease of use make it a preferred choice for experiments requiring trypsin inhibition.


Overall, the driving factors for the use of trypsin inhibitor encompass its ability to inhibit trypsin activity, protect proteins from degradation, facilitate protein purification, serve as a positive control in assays, assist in enzyme kinetics studies, relevance in various biological processes, compatibility in cell culture, and availability for researchers. These factors contribute to its wide use in scientific research, biomolecular studies, and pharmaceutical development.
